Latest Patents

Anu's latest patents include a method for the preparation of homogenized tobacco material. This method involves pulping and refining cellulose fibers, grinding a blend of tobacco to specific particle sizes, and combining these elements with a binder to form a slurry. The process culminates in the formation of a homogenized tobacco material that contains a defined percentage of binder. Another patent involves heated aerosol-generating articles that include a rod made from a gathered sheet of homogenized tobacco material, which is enhanced with plasticizers for improved performance.
